原创

Java截取字符串substring()方法的使用

String类的substring()方法通常用于截取字符串,具体用法如下:
1、 public String substring(int beginIndex)

返回一个新的字符串,它是此字符串的一个子字符串。该子字符串始于指定索引处的字符,一直到此字符串末尾。

参数:beginIndex - 开始处的索引(包括当前索引下的字符)

字符串截取核心详解:beginIndex是指被截取的字符串从beginIndex+1位置开始,比如beginIndex值是3,就是从字符串第4位置开始截取到最后一位,因为字符串下标从0开始数。

字符串截取实例:
String str = "abcdefghijk";
System.out.println("截取后字符串: " + str.substring(3));
输出:截取后字符串: defghijk


2、public String substring(int beginIndex, int endIndex)

返回一个新字符串,它是此字符串的一个子字符串。该子字符串从指定的 beginIndex 处开始, endIndex:到指定的 endIndex-1处结束。

参数:beginIndex - 开始处的索引(包括当前索引下的字符)
endindex 结尾处索引(不包括当前索引下的字符)。

字符串截取核心详解:beginIndex是指被截取的字符串从beginIndex+1位置开始,到endIndex位置处结束,比如beginIndex值是3,endIndex的值是5,就是从字符串第4位置开始截取到第5位置。

字符串截取实例:
String str = "abcdefghijk";
System.out.println("截取后字符串: " + str.substring(3,5));
输出:截取后字符串: de


本文链接地址:http://www.ysxbohui.com/article/208

正文到此结束